See the License for the specific language governing permissions * and limitations under the License. */ package com.amazonaws.services.iot.model; import java.io.Serializable; import javax.annotation.Generated; import com.amazonaws.AmazonWebServiceRequest; /** * <p> * The input for the DeprecateThingType operation. * </p> */ @Generated("com.amazonaws:aws-java-sdk-code-generator") public class DeprecateThingTypeRequest extends com.amazonaws.AmazonWebServiceRequest implements Serializable, Cloneable { /** * <p> * The name of the thing type to deprecate. * </p> */ private String thingTypeName; /** * <p> *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ated anymore and * you can associate it with things. * </p> */ private Boolean undoDeprecate; /** * <p> * The name of the thing type to deprecate. * </p> * * @param thingTypeName * The name of the thing type to deprecate. */ public void setThingTypeName(String thingTypeName) { this.thingTypeName = thingTypeName; } /** * <p> * The name of the thing type to deprecate. * </p> * * @return The name of the thing type to deprecate. */ public String getThingTypeName() { return this.thingTypeName; } /** * <p> * The name of the thing type to deprecate. * </p> * * @param thingTypeName * The name of the thing type to deprecate. * @return Returns a reference to this object so that method calls can be chained together. */ public DeprecateThingTypeRequest withThingTypeName(String thingTypeName) { setThingTypeName(thingTypeName); return this; } /** * <p> *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ated anymore and * you can associate it with things. * </p> * * @param undoDeprecate *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ated * anymore and you can associate it with things. */ public void setUndoDeprecate(Boolean undoDeprecate) { this.undoDeprecate = undoDeprecate; } /** * <p> *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ated anymore and * you can associate it with things. * </p> * * @return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ated * anymore and you can associate it with things. */ public Boolean getUndoDeprecate() { return this.undoDeprecate; } /** * <p> *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ated anymore and * you can associate it with things. * </p> * * @param undoDeprecate *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ated * anymore and you can associate it with things. * @return Returns a reference to this object so that method calls can be chained together. */ public DeprecateThingTypeRequest withUndoDeprecate(Boolean undoDeprecate) { setUndoDeprecate(undoDeprecate); return this; } /** * <p> *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ated anymore and * you can associate it with things. * </p> * * @return Whether to undeprecate a deprecated thing type. If <b>true</b>, the thing type will not be deprecated * anymore and you can associate it with things. */ public Boolean isUndoDeprecate() { return this.undoDeprecate; } /** * Returns a string representation of this object; useful for testing and debugging. * * @return A string representation of this object. * * @see java.lang.Object#toString() */ @Override public String toString() { StringBuilder sb = new StringBuilder(); sb.append("{"); if (getThingTypeName() != null) sb.append("ThingTypeName: ").append(getThingTypeName()).append(","); if (getUndoDeprecate() != null) sb.append("UndoDeprecate: ").append(getUndoDeprecate()); sb.append("}"); return sb.toString(); } @Override public boolean equals(Object obj) { if (this == obj) return true; if (obj == null) return false; if (obj instanceof DeprecateThingTypeRequest == false) return false; DeprecateThingTypeRequest other = (DeprecateThingTypeRequest) obj; if (other.getThingTypeName() == null ^ this.getThingTypeName() == null) return false; if (other.getThingTypeName() != null && other.getThingTypeName().equals(this.getThingTypeName()) == false) return false; if (other.getUndoDeprecate() == null ^ this.getUndoDeprecate() == null) return false; if (other.getUndoDeprecate() != null && other.getUndoDeprecate().equals(this.getUndoDeprecate()) == false) return false; return true; } @Override public int hashCode() { final int prime = 31; int hashCode = 1; hashCode = prime * hashCode + ((getThingTypeName() == null) ? 0 : getThingTypeName().hashCode()); hashCode = prime * hashCode + ((getUndoDeprecate() == null) ? 0 : getUndoDeprecate().hashCode()); return hashCode; } @Override public DeprecateThingTypeRequest clone() { return (DeprecateThingTypeRequest) super.clone(); } }
